Make a real impact in the vision and visual function of others.
Learn how to help people with eye disorders including strabismus, eye diseases and low vision.
Gain real-world clinical experience from your second year with placements in hospitals, private eye clinics and our on-campus eye clinic.
Access placement opportunities in your final year in regional Victoria, interstate or overseas.
Undertake an industry-based or research project to develop project management and research skills.
This degree is provisionally accredited with the Australian Orthoptic Board (AOB).
